SCOTTISH APPLE SODA (COCKTAIL)

I came across this recipe and just had to post it! Drambuie was first commercially bottled in Edinburgh in 1909. The original royal spirit was enjoyed by Bonnie Prince Charlie in 1745. Refreshing and fruity taste - a great way to enjoy Drambuie as a long fruity drink. I got this from Drambuie's website. Enjoy!

Time 2m

Yield 1 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 1/2 ounces drambuie
3 ounces cloudy apple juice
soda water
lime
apple, slices (to garnish)

Steps:

  • Pour Drambuie and cloudy apple juice over ice. Top up with soda and add a squeeze of lime. Garnish with apple slices.
  • For an alternative, add 1 part Drambuie and 2 parts apple juice with a float of Chardonnay.
